
The Future of Fleet Management: Redefining Safety with AI
In an age where technology evolves at lightning speed, artificial intelligence (AI) stands out as a game changer across industries, especially in fleet management. A recent interview with Edward Kulperger, Senior Vice President at Geotab, sheds light on the immense potential AI holds to enhance vehicle safety and reliability.
Geotab's Commitment to AI Development
Geotab has been at the forefront of AI integration within the automotive sector for over a decade. Kulperger emphasized their long-term vision, stating that from its humble beginnings in a basement to a workforce of 2,500, Geotab has consistently invested in developing AI-driven solutions. With the growing adoption of electric vehicles (EVs), their innovations aim to ensure smooth transitions for fleet managers moving towards more sustainable options.
Revolutionizing Maintenance and Road Safety
Traditional fleet management relies heavily on scheduled maintenance and intuitive assessments of vehicle health. However, AI enhances this process by utilizing real-time data analytics to predict potential vehicle failures before they occur. This proactive approach can significantly reduce fleet breakdowns—an efficiency that not only saves companies money but also ensures greater safety on the roads.
Real-World Applications of AI in Fleet Management
Geotab’s AI capabilities are not just theoretical. The company has implemented tools that allow companies to assess their vehicle needs comprehensively. From evaluating the transition from combustion engines to electric vehicles to analyzing battery longevity, AI influences various aspects of fleet operations. Companies can leverage these insights to optimize battery use and prolong vehicle lifespan—a feature particularly valuable in an era of rising fuel costs.
Addressing Challenges: The Downside of AI in the Automotive Sector
However, while AI’s benefits are compelling, challenges remain. For example, the phenomenon known as “hallucination” with large language models (LLMs)—where AI generates incorrect or misleading information—can pose serious risks, especially in safety-critical applications like fleet management. Kulperger noted that while Geotab harnesses advanced algorithms, they actively work to mitigate any drawbacks presented by AI inaccuracies.
The Road Ahead: Trends and Predictions for AI in Fleet Management
With AI technology rapidly evolving, future predictions suggest even greater advancements in fleet management. Analysts anticipate that AI will not only enhance vehicle diagnostics but also foster smarter road usage. As autopilot features become more sophisticated, vehicles may begin to communicate with each other and their surroundings, optimizing routes and minimizing human error on the roads.
